Understanding Welding Engineer Training
Okay guys, before we get to the nitty-gritty of costs, let's quickly clarify what welding engineers actually do. These professionals are the backbone of the welding world. They design, develop, and oversee welding processes and procedures. It's like they're the architects of how things get welded together. They ensure the structural integrity of welded joints, which is super critical in industries like construction, manufacturing, aerospace, and even the automotive industry. Now, to become a certified welding engineer, you'll need to go through a structured training program. These programs typically cover a wide array of topics, including welding processes (like SMAW, GMAW, GTAW, and more), metallurgy, welding codes and standards (like AWS D1.1), quality control, and inspection techniques. The type of training you choose really impacts your total costs. There are many institutions that offer these programs, including colleges, universities, and specialized training centers. The length of the training can vary, depending on the intensity of the program and your prior knowledge. Some programs can be completed in a few months, while others can take a couple of years, especially if you're pursuing a degree. The more advanced and comprehensive the program is, the higher the training costs generally. So, keep that in mind as we delve into the various costs involved. Factors Influencing Training Costs
Alright, let’s talk about the factors that really influence the cost of welding engineer training. This will give you a good grasp of the different aspects that contribute to the overall expenses. First off, the type of institution is a major player. University programs, which often offer degree programs, tend to be more expensive than training courses offered by vocational schools or specialized welding training centers. Universities usually have higher tuition fees and additional costs related to facilities and resources. Location is also a big deal. Training programs in major cities or areas with a higher cost of living will generally cost more than programs in smaller towns. This is due to the higher operational costs of institutions in those areas. The program's scope and depth impact the costs, too. More extensive programs that cover a wider range of welding processes, in-depth metallurgy, and advanced quality control techniques will naturally cost more than shorter, more basic courses. The program duration is another key factor. Longer programs, whether they're degree programs or more intensive certification courses, will have higher total costs because of the extended time commitment and associated expenses. Don't forget the accreditation of the program. Programs accredited by reputable organizations (like the American Welding Society - AWS) often have higher fees but may also provide better recognition and career prospects. Additionally, any extra materials or resources, such as textbooks, software, or specialized equipment, can add to the overall training costs. So, you'll need to factor these in when you're budgeting. The level of hands-on experience and practical training also influences the costs. Programs with extensive practical components, including workshops and lab sessions, might be pricier due to the need for equipment, materials, and experienced instructors. The quality and experience of the instructors are another thing to consider. Programs with highly qualified and experienced instructors, often industry veterans, may have higher fees but can offer more valuable insights and guidance. Lastly, scholarships and financial aid can significantly reduce the net costs. So, it's always worth exploring these options to make your training more affordable.
Breakdown of Training Expenses
Okay, let's break down the common expenses you can expect when investing in welding engineer training. We'll cover the main cost categories to give you a clear view of your financial commitments. The most significant cost is usually the tuition fee. This varies greatly depending on the institution, the program's length, and its scope. You can expect to pay anywhere from a few thousand dollars for a short certification course to tens of thousands of dollars for a full university degree program. Be sure to check what's included in the tuition – some programs cover materials, while others require you to purchase them separately. Materials and textbooks are another expense. Depending on the program, you'll need to buy textbooks, welding consumables (like electrodes and filler metals), safety equipment (like helmets and gloves), and other necessary supplies. These costs can add up, so factor them into your budget. Then there is the cost of living. If you're attending a program away from home, you’ll need to cover living expenses like accommodation, food, and transportation. These costs can vary significantly depending on where you're located. Look at options like dorms, shared apartments, or renting a place near the training facility to find something within your budget. Transportation costs can add up too. Consider how you'll be getting to the training facility and factor in fuel, public transportation, or other travel expenses. This is especially important if the training facility is far from where you live. Some programs may also require or recommend specific software, such as welding simulation software or design tools. These can add to your costs. Plus, if you don't already have one, purchasing the necessary computer equipment to run the software and complete the assignments could be a necessary cost. You might also have to pay for certification exams, like the AWS Certified Welding Engineer (CWE) exam. These exams have associated fees that you should include in your budget. And finally, don’t forget miscellaneous expenses like membership fees, professional development resources, and any extra training modules that could enhance your skills. Ways to Reduce Training Costs
Alright, let’s talk about strategies to reduce the costs of welding engineer training. Nobody likes spending more than they have to, right? First off, scholarships and grants are your best friends. Search for scholarships specifically for welding engineers or engineering students. These can significantly reduce the financial burden of your education. Many organizations, like the American Welding Society (AWS), offer scholarships. Secondly, investigate financial aid options. Complete the Free Application for Federal Student Aid (FAFSA) if you're in the US to see if you qualify for federal student loans, grants, or work-study programs. Don’t hesitate to explore state-based financial aid programs, too. Thirdly, consider community colleges or vocational schools. These institutions often offer more affordable programs than universities and can provide a solid foundation in welding engineering. They can be a great starting point, and you can always transfer to a university later if you want a bachelor’s degree. Look into online courses. Online programs can be more cost-effective and offer flexibility. They may also be more convenient for people with work or family commitments. Just make sure the online program is accredited and provides high-quality training. Fourth, look for part-time work or internships. Working while studying can help you earn some money to cover your expenses. Internships also give you practical experience, which is a great bonus. Fifth, buy used textbooks and materials. Buying used textbooks and other materials can save you a ton of money. Look for online marketplaces or book swaps at your institution. Sixth, explore payment plans. Some training programs and educational institutions offer payment plans that allow you to spread out the cost of your training over time, making it more manageable. And lastly, budget carefully. Create a detailed budget to track your income and expenses. This can help you identify areas where you can cut costs and save money. Be disciplined with your spending.
